Adicionar um balanceador de carga
É possível aumentar a confiabilidade do Tableau Server ao executar gateways em vários nós e configurar um balanceador de carga para distribuir as solicitações em todos eles. Diferentemente do processo de repositório, que pode ser ativo ou passivo, todos os processos de gateway são ativos. Caso um gateway em um cluster fique indisponível, o balanceador de carga para de enviar solicitações para ele. O algoritmo do balanceador de carga escolhido determina como os gateways encaminharão as solicitações do cliente.
Kerberos: se for usar a autenticação do Kerberos, é necessário configurar o Tableau Server para o seu balanceador de carga antes de configurar o Tableau Server para o Kerberos. Para obter mais informações, consulte Configurar o Kerberos.
Balanceadores de carga testados: os clusters do Tableau Server com vários gateways foram testados com balanceadores de carga Apache e F5.
Se estiver usando um balanceador de carga Apache e criando exibições administrativas personalizadas, é necessário se conectar diretamente ao repositório do Tableau Server. Não é possível se conectar por meio do balanceador de carga.
URL do Tableau Server: quando um balanceador de carga está na frente de um cluster do Tableau Server, a URL acessada pelos usuários do Tableau Server pertence ao balanceador de carga e não ao nó inicial do Tableau Server.
Endpoint do balanceador de carga único: configure os balanceadores de carga para uma única URL de endpoint. Você não pode configurar diferentes hosts de endpoint para redirecionar a mesma implantação do Tableau Server. A URL externa única é definida no
gateway.public.host
ao configurar o Tableau Server, conforme descrito na Configurar proxies e balanceadores de carga para o Tableau Server.Configurações de host confiável: o computador que executa o balanceador de carga deve ser identificado para o Tableau Server como um host confiável, conforme descrito na Configurar proxies e balanceadores de carga para o Tableau Server.
Configurar o Tableau Server para funcionar com um balanceador de carga
As configurações usadas para identificar um balanceador de carga para o Tableau Server são as mesmas usadas para identificar um Revertido servidor proxy. Se o cluster do Tableau Server exigir um servidor proxy e um balanceador de carga, ambos devem usar uma única URL externa definida em gateway.public.host
, e todos os servidores proxy e balanceadores de carga devem ser especificados em gateway.trusted
e gateway.trusted_hosts
. Consulte Configurar proxies e balanceadores de carga para o Tableau Server.